Sr1In1Hg2 is an intermetallic semiconductor compound combining strontium, indium, and mercury in a defined stoichiometric ratio. This material belongs to the family of ternary semiconductors and is primarily of research interest rather than established commercial use, investigated for potential optoelectronic and thermoelectric applications where the unique band structure and carrier properties of mercury-containing compounds may offer advantages in specialized device designs.
